Copper futures traded 0.22% lower at Rs 317.70 per kg today as speculators reduced their positions amid muted demand at the domestic spot markets.

At Multi Commodity Exchange, copper for delivery in February fell by 70 paise or 0.22% at Rs 317.70 per kg in a business turnover of 777 lots.

Similarly, the metal for delivery in far-month April shed 65 paise or 0.20% at Rs 322 per kg in a moderate business turnover of 10 lots.

Analysts attributed the fall in copper futures to offloading of positions by participants amid subdued domestic demand but strength in base metals at the London Metal Exchange (LME) restricted fall in prices.

Meanwhile, copper at the LME rose as much as 0.2% to % 4,744.50 per tonne.
